CLOSED, Lt. Sense 2.5.[2012|2016|2018], WM6.[5|5.x], MaxSense, Titanium

Just checking to see how much interest there would be in a very, very light, MaxSense ROM. Currently it's based on 23541, but 21895 and 23557 are possible. My small, private local user group has been using it now for about 10 days, and most really like it.

Maybe a few more words on my "ROM Philosophy", so everyone knows what they are buying into if I do post this ROM.

First, in regards to SYS's, I use to try the latest versions, but most times could see very little difference in capabilities or performance. Seems, if anything, I would see bugs in the SYS's. So I've found a SYS that works and I've stuck with it.

In regards to SENSE, very similar to the above, with the exception that at this point I am aware and following the state of and developments of 2015, 2016, etc. It's likely that I will be moving to those sometime in the future when I am convinced they offer something substantially better than 2012, are very robust themselves, and integrate well with Sense additions like Co0kie, MaxSense, GTX, etc.

In regards to "light", I cook very few apps into my ROMS for two simple reasons. It makes it easier to keep up with the latest versions of those apps without reflashing and more than likely they can be installed in internal memory thus freeing up working memory. In fact, I haven't flashed a new ROM in months! Personally, I create a complete backup of my rom and all my installed apps that do not modify Sense, after I've installed and set them up, and after a thorough cleaning/optimization of the registry. Then it makes it easy to start from there with sense mods. I've never had a problem upgrading sense mods, for e.g., Co0kie or MaxSense, to their latest versions.

The latter will have to change a bit as Maxycy, the creator of MaxSense, is currently not allowing the posting of cabs. I will probably weigh carefully the severity of any MaxSense bugs reported along with an evaluation of the corrections/extensions the updated versions offer before releasing a new ROM.

Finally, I do no "artistic mods", like skinning, etc., because I have no artistic capability and enough others do and post that I can generally find something, like transparency, if I look.
